Tiemoko Ballo is a product security engineer with nine years of experience designing and shipping secure systems for both consumer and defense domains, currently hardening automated driving features for Ford at Latitude AI. He previously led native client security work in Rust at 1Password, delivering libraries and features used by millions, and brings a strong program-analysis and R&D background from MIT Lincoln Laboratory and Carnegie Mellon. Tiemoko is an active open-source contributor, with low-level work on the architecture-neutral dynamic analysis platform panda and a maintained high-assurance Rust book that blends tooling, docs, and site generation. Comfortable across firmware, backend, and product layers, he pairs hands-on systems programming (ARM/i386 MMIO and taint tracing) with pragmatic product security ownership. An interesting thread through his career is translating academic research into production security features and developer-facing tools that scale.

Platform for Architecture-Neutral Dynamic Analysis
Role in this project:
Back-end Developer & Security Engineer
Contributions:2 reviews, 123 commits, 69 PRs in 2 years 3 months
Contributions summary:Tiemoko contributed to the `callfunc` plugin, which involves saving and restoring ARM CPU state, and supporting arbitrary parameter counts. They implemented a mechanism for memory mapping files and added support for new callbacks for MMIO operations. The user made modifications to the taint2 plugin by adding i386-specific functionality for managing and restoring condition codes. They also added the `mmio_trace` plugin with external API for logging MMIO events.
